Advanced Encryption Standard Algorithm: Issues and Implementation Aspects

Ahmed Fathy, Ibrahim F. Tarrad, Hesham F.A. Hamed, Ali Ismail Awad

Research output: Chapter in Book/Report/Conference proceedingConference contribution

22 Citations (Scopus)

Abstract

Data encryption has become a crucial need for almost all data transaction application due to the large diversity of the remote information exchange. A huge value of sensitive data is transferred daily via different channels such as e-commerce, electronic banking and even over simple email applications. Advanced Encryption Standard (AES) algorithm has become the optimum choice for various security services in numerous applications. Therefore, many researches get focused on that algorithm in order to improve its efficiency and performance. This paper presents a survey about the cutting edge research conducted for the AES algorithm issues and aspects in terms of developments, implementations and evaluations. The contribution of this paper is targeted toward building a base for future development and implementation of the AES algorithm. It also opens door for implementing the AES algorithm using some machine learning techniques.

Original languageEnglish
Title of host publicationAdvanced Machine Learning Technologies andApplications
Subtitle of host publicationFirst International Conference, AMLTA 2012 Cairo, Egypt, December 8-10, 2012 Proceedings
PublisherSpringer Verlag
Pages516-523
Number of pages8
ISBN (Print)9783642353253
DOIs
Publication statusPublished - 2012
Externally publishedYes

Publication series

NameCommunications in Computer and Information Science
Volume322
ISSN (Print)1865-0929

Keywords

  • Advanced Encryption Standard
  • ASIC
  • Cryptography
  • FPGA
  • Machine Learning

ASJC Scopus subject areas

  • General Computer Science
  • General Mathematics

Fingerprint

Dive into the research topics of 'Advanced Encryption Standard Algorithm: Issues and Implementation Aspects'. Together they form a unique fingerprint.

Cite this